NetVU and Vertafore had a strong presence at the IVANS Connect meeting, held October 5–6, at Aria in Las Vegas, with active participation in both the AUGIE and ACT industry gatherings.
During the AUGIE meeting, NetVU Chairman Shyla Lankford joined an agent industry panel addressing today’s biggest challenges across the independent agency channel. NetVU past chairs Jim Rogers and Joe Clabaugh contributed to the carrier panel, while Vertafore’s Doug Mohr participated in a management systems panel. Also in attendance were Nellie Massoni of Vertafore; NetVU past chairs Steven Moriyama, Jerry Fox, Keith Savino, and Carl Schlotman; NetVU Executive Director Jon Gorman; and NetVU Board Member George Robertson.
The following day, Mohr and Gorman co-facilitated discussions exploring the future of AI, data, and connectivity, setting the stage for ACT’s ongoing strategic planning efforts.
